If I didn’t have a sense of humor, I could never have survived 60 years of living, including 2+ decades of morbid obesity and the 6+ years of my WLS journey. Don’t get me wrong – I took my band (and later, my sleeve) surgery very seriously because I felt that this was my very last chance to get healthy – but laughter is part of what makes my life happy, and makes it much easier to bear my ridiculous fear of starving to death.



Today’s episode is: I’M GONNA STARVE! That title is exactly what I thought in the beginning about my post-op life – Deprivation! Suffering! Starvation! I know I’m not alone in this because through the years I’ve seen so many posts on the “When will this get easier?” theme.

To reach the easier part of my WLS journey, I had to do some mental, emotional and spiritual fine-tuning. The idea of a middle-class woman living in a rich and obese country like the USA actually starving to death was and is absurd. Absurdity is ideal material for a comic strip. I hope you’ll get a laugh or two from I’M GONNA STARVE.
